Artist Biography For Techniques Berlin

Techniques Berlin Is A Minimal Synth-Pop Band Based In Toronto Ontario Canada. Formed In 1984 By High School Buddies Andreas Gregor And David Rout The Band Started Experimenting With Synthesizers Drum Machines And Guitars. In The Early Stages Techniques Berlin Was Heavily Influenced By UK New Romantic Acts Japan Spandau Ballet Visage The Human League Orchestral Manoeuvres In The Dark Yazoo And Depeche Mode As Well As Rising Canadian Synthpop Bands Rational Youth Men Without Hats And Trans-X. It Took Them A Few Years To Master Their Electronic Toys And Create A Unique Blend Of Addictive Electropop Melodies And Beautifully Crafted Alternative Beats. In The Late 80s Techniques Berlin Played Live On A Regular Basis And Their 3 Self-Released Tapes Received Frequent Local Airplay In Canada. Despite Their Moderate Success The Band Failed To Secure A Record Deal. A&R Reps Would Comment That Their Songs Were Either Too Alternative To Be Classified As Pop Or Too Pop To Be Alternative Which Became Rather Discouraging In The Long Run. By Late 1991 The Band Members Had Developed A Strong Interest In The Burgeoning Electro-Industrial Scene. Both Dave And Andreas Founded !Bang Elektronika And Were Working With Digital Poodle As Live Drummers. Both Of These Projects Were Soon Picked Up By Record Labels. Techniques Berlin Played Their Last Show At The University Of Toronto In November Of 1991 Debuting The Last Track They Had Recorded Fittingly Called Time Fades To Nothing. Now Over Two Decades Later Toronto-Based Techniques Berlin Is On The Verge Of Staging A Remarkable Comeback! Encouraged By The Growing Interest In The Long Out-Of-Print “Back Issue Volume 1 And 2” Now Available On ITunes And The Highly Sought-After Compilation “Suburban Playgrounds And Concrete Beaches” Released By Fabrika Records On Vinyl Dave And Andreas Have Decided To Bring Techniques Berlin Back To Life. To Celebrate The Anniversary Of The Label That They Founded They Included An Unreleased Track On The 7” EP Future Past On The Bombshelter Productions Label. Andreas Dave And Dina Naskos Are Currently Awaiting The Release Of Their New 2LP "Breathing" Which Will Come With A Bonus Disc Featuring Revamped Unreleased Material. If This Isn’t Enough Nadanna Is Assembling A Best Of TECHNIQUES BERLIN 2CD Featuring Remixes By The Best Of The Minimal Synth Electropop And Italo Disco Scene!
